    Make Announcements, Computer Hardware, etc... into Categories.

    You can do this on the forum tab in the Page Manager by clicking the "Make Category" link for each of them.

    Or you can do it in the Admin CP under Channel Management -> Forum Manager. Edit each forum and set Act as Channel to No for each Category.

    Using Page Manager within Site Builder would be quicker as it is all on one page/tab.
